The increased interconnectivity of modern power grids through cyber-physical systems has made them vulnerable to cyberattacks, which can disrupt their operation and cause widespread outages. Given the potential for such attacks to cause significant damage to life and the economy, protecting power grids from cyberthreats is a high-priority issue. In this context, this Special Issue seeks to highlight the use of machine learning, which has proven effective in detecting and mitigating data anomalies, as a means of addressing cyberthreats against power grids. The issue will feature up-to-date research articles on machine learning implementation and achievements in cyberthreat detection and mitigation in power grids.
